找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
广告投放联系QQ68610888
查看: 1958|回复: 4

openwrt的luci登录界面白屏

[复制链接]
发表于 2022-3-27 18:36 | 显示全部楼层 |阅读模式
我使用国内全志的开发板,它的系统是基于openwrt写的,在打开其luci相关模块后,访问其页面出现下面的错误信息:
/usr/lib/lua/luci/dispatcher.lua:460: Failed to execute function dispatcher target for entry '/'.
The called action terminated with an exception:
/usr/lib/lua/luci/template.lua:97: Failed to execute template 'sysauth'.
A runtime error occured: /usr/lib/lua/luci/template.lua:97: Failed to execute template 'header'.
A runtime error occured: /usr/lib/lua/luci/template.lua:97: Failed to execute template 'themes/bootstrap/header'.
A runtime error occured: [string "/usr/lib/lua/luci/view/themes/bootstrap/hea..."]:150: attempt to index local 'boardinfo' (a nil value)
stack traceback:
        [C]: in function 'assert'
        /usr/lib/lua/luci/dispatcher.lua:460: in function 'dispatch'
        /usr/lib/lua/luci/dispatcher.lua:141: in function </usr/lib/lua/luci/dispatcher.lua:140>

我不是很熟悉openwrt+luci这块的东西,找了两天资料都没解决这个问题,有大神能告知下孩子出现这个问题的原因和修改措施吗?
非常感谢!

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?立即注册

×
发表于 2022-3-27 19:19 | 显示全部楼层
本帖最后由 jjit 于 2022-3-27 19:25 编辑

运行 cat /etc/openwrt_release
看一下 DISTRIB_TARGET 写得是什么
去openwrt官网上找有没有官方固件,用官方稳定版,不要用 SNAPSHOT版
SNAPSHOT版不带luci的,稳定版里自带luci
就是像 21.02 这种有版本号的就是稳定版
https://downloads.openwrt.org/releases/21.02.2/targets/
没有官方固件,只能去卖 开发板 的网站上问他们,有没有发布源码,自己编译
编译的时候,luci 一起编译进固件

点评

固件是我自己编的,我在menuconfig里打开的luci的选项,但这个系统的openwrt版本应该比较古老了,所以luci的版本也很旧,这是全志自己基于openwrt改的系统。 DISTRIB_TARGET='v536-Lindenis_SBC/generic v2.1'  详情 回复 发表于 2022-3-27 19:31
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-3-27 19:31 | 显示全部楼层
jjit 发表于 2022-3-27 19:19
运行 cat /etc/openwrt_release
看一下 DISTRIB_TARGET 写得是什么
去openwrt官网上找有没有官方固件,用 ...

固件是我自己编的,我在menuconfig里打开的luci的选项,但这个系统的openwrt版本应该比较古老了,所以luci的版本也很旧,这是全志自己基于openwrt改的系统。
DISTRIB_TARGET='v536-Lindenis_SBC/generic v2.1'
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-3-28 09:52 | 显示全部楼层
已解决,解决方法是更换主题,可能我使用的版本的默认主题有问题。
在menuconfig中打开一个新主题选项编译固件烧写后,在/etc/config/luci文件中更改option mediaurlbase项的值即可更换主题。
我在更换主题后界面就正常打开了。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2022-3-28 09:52 | 显示全部楼层
已解决,解决方法是更换主题,可能我使用的版本的默认主题有问题。
在menuconfig中打开一个新主题选项编译固件烧写后,在/etc/config/luci文件中更改option mediaurlbase项的值即可更换主题。
我在更换主题后界面就正常打开了。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关闭

欢迎大家光临恩山无线论坛上一条 /1 下一条

有疑问请添加管理员QQ86788181|手机版|小黑屋|Archiver|恩山无线论坛(常州市恩山计算机开发有限公司版权所有) ( 苏ICP备05084872号 )

GMT+8, 2024-6-16 19:03

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

| 江苏省互联网有害信息举报中心 举报信箱:js12377 | @jischina.com.cn 举报电话:025-88802724 本站不良内容举报信箱:68610888@qq.com

快速回复 返回顶部 返回列表